Acne – Curing Cystic Acne

Cystic acne has become a common skin problem these days. However, most people are unaware of the term ‘cystic acne’. Cystic acne is a serious problem of skin that occurs when people deal with acne pimples roughly. This process results in formation of the cystic acne.

Cystic acne can be defined as the most severe kind of acne. Under this type of acne, the pimples work towards forming cysts. These are actually filled with pus. The problem results in scarring of the skin. These tend to aggravate more when the cysts are squeezed to express the pus. This results in a permanent scar.

There are several effective methods available these days to treat cystic acne. Don’t expect acne creams and gets to work wonders when the skin is suffering from cystic acne. Experts suggest injectable medication or oral antibiotics that are required to cure the cystic acne.

You should visit a good doctor to prescribe you some effective drugs to treat cystic acne. Under circumstances where initial antibiotic treatment proves ineffective, your doctor will prescribe you a stronger medication course to treat the problems.

1.Keeping You Skin Clean

Although the sebaceous gland is the one responsible for producing the pus in pimples, it’s the bacteria inside the skin that trigger acne and help it spread around.

Keeping your skin clean constantly is won’t cure the acne entirely, but it will cut down the odds of it spreading on the rest of your skin and it will also reduce the condition’s chance of becoming severe.

Even if you’re using some sort of anti-acne cream, keeping your skin clean shouldn’t be something to forget about. [Read more →]
